UPSC Recruitment 2025: Apply Online for 111 Prestigious Central Government Posts | Advertisement No. 03/2025

The Union Public Service Commission (UPSC) has officially released Advertisement No. 03/2025, inviting online applications from eligible candidates for 111 vacancies across various Government of India departments. This recruitment drive is your gateway to high-level Group “A” and “B” Gazetted posts spanning a wide range of disciplines including law, engineering, computer science, electronics, and public administration.

Whether you’re an experienced software developer, a skilled legal professional, or an accomplished engineer, this is an exceptional opportunity to contribute to national development through important ministries such as the Ministry of Defence, Ministry of Agriculture, Ministry of Law and Justice, and Government of NCT of Delhi. 🔖 Job Positions Available (Total: 111 Vacancies)

S. No Post Title Vacancies
1 System Analyst 01
2 Deputy Controller of Explosives 18
3 Assistant Engineer (Naval QA) – Chemical 01
4 Assistant Engineer (Naval QA) – Electrical 07
5 Assistant Engineer (Naval QA) – Mechanical 01
6 Joint Assistant Director (Police Wireless) 13
7 Assistant Legislative Counsel (Hindi) 04
8 Assistant Public Prosecutor (Delhi Govt.) 66

✅ Key Qualifications & Eligibility Criteria

1. System Analyst

  • Educational: Master’s in Computer Applications or M.Sc. in Computer Science/IT OR B.E./B.Tech in Computer Engineering/Technology.
  • Experience: 3 years of programming in .NET, JavaScript, XML, SQL, etc.
  • Age Limit: Up to 35 years (UR).
  • Job Duties: Design data software, technical support, and hardware procurement.

2. Deputy Controller of Explosives

  • Educational: Degree in Chemical Engineering or M.Sc. in Chemistry.
  • Experience: 3 years in chemical/explosives/petroleum industry.
  • Desirable: Ph.D. in Chemistry or M.E./M.Tech.
  • Age Limit: Up to 45 years (PwBD).
  • Job Duties: Administer explosive laws, issue licenses, inspect premises.

3. Assistant Engineer (Naval QA) – Chemical/Electrical/Mechanical

  • Educational: B.E./B.Tech in relevant disciplines.
  • Experience: 2 years in QA/QC, Production, or Testing.
  • Desirable: Computer operation for reports.
  • Age Limit: Up to 35 years.
  • Job Duties: Inspections, testing, defect investigation, and supplier coordination.

4. Joint Assistant Director (Police Wireless)

  • Educational: B.E./B.Tech in Electronics/CS/IT or Master’s in similar fields.
  • Desirable: 3 years in wireless communication or AI/Cybersecurity.
  • Age Limit: 30-35 years depending on category.
  • Job Duties: Operate police wireless systems and handle technical installations.

5. Assistant Legislative Counsel (Hindi Branch)

  • Educational: LLM or LLB + Hindi proficiency.
  • Experience: 5-7 years in legal drafting, litigation, or teaching law.
  • Desirable: Bachelor’s in Hindi, 5 years legislative drafting in Hindi.
  • Age Limit: Up to 45 years (ST).
  • Job Duties: Translate central laws into Hindi, assist legislative counsel.

6. Assistant Public Prosecutor (Delhi Govt.)

  • Educational: Degree in Law.
  • Experience: 3 years’ experience at the bar.
  • Desirable: Govt. advocate experience.
  • Age Limit: Up to 40 years (PwBD).
  • Job Duties: Conduct criminal cases, advise police, maintain legal records.

💰 Salary Details (As per 7th CPC)

Post Pay Level Pay Scale
System Analyst Level 10 ₹56,100 – ₹1,77,500
Deputy Controller of Explosives Level 10 ₹56,100 – ₹1,77,500
Assistant Engineers Level 07 ₹44,900 – ₹1,42,400
Joint Assistant Director Level 08 ₹47,600 – ₹1,51,100
Assistant Legislative Counsel Level 11 ₹67,700 – ₹2,08,700
Assistant Public Prosecutor Level 08 ₹47,600 – ₹1,51,100

🤔 Top 10 FAQs

1. Can I apply for multiple posts? Yes, but you must apply separately for each post.

2. What if I belong to PwBD but the post isn’t reserved? You can still apply if it’s marked “suitable” for your category.

3. Are these jobs permanent? Yes, all are permanent Group “A” or “B” Gazetted posts.

4. Is experience mandatory? Yes. Each post has specific experience requirements.

5. How do I upload documents? Upload in PDF format (under 1 MB for each section).

6. Can I edit my application after submission? No. Ensure all details are correct before final submission.

7. How will I know if I’m shortlisted? Through email and the UPSC website.

8. What is the minimum interview mark required? UR/EWS: 50, OBC: 45, SC/ST/PwBD: 40 out of 100.

9. Can OBC certificates from states other than Delhi be used? Not for Delhi-specific posts like APP; only Delhi-issued certificates are valid.

10. What if I forget to print the application? You can print it up to 2nd May 2025, 11:59 PM.

Why Government Jobs are Highly Regarded

Government jobs offer several benefits that make them appealing to job seekers:

  • Job Security: Unlike private sector roles, government jobs are known for their stability. Once you secure a position, you can expect long-term employment, which is a significant advantage in times of economic uncertainty.
  • Attractive Salaries and Benefits: Government positions often come with competitive salaries and comprehensive benefits packages. This includes health insurance, retirement plans, and various allowances that can enhance your overall compensation.
  • Structured Career Progression: In government roles, there are clear paths for advancement. With consistent performance and experience, employees can expect promotions and career growth, often with regular training and development opportunities.
  • Work-Life Balance: Government jobs typically offer regular working hours and more predictable schedules compared to the private sector. This can lead to a better work-life balance and reduce job-related stress.

Types of Government Jobs in India

Government jobs in India span a wide range of sectors and roles. Here are some common areas where job opportunities arise:

  • Administrative Services: Roles in various government departments, including administrative positions, clerks, and more, are essential for the smooth functioning of government operations.
  • Defense and Paramilitary: Jobs in the Indian Army, Navy, and Air Force, as well as paramilitary forces like the CRPF and BSF, are crucial for national security and defense.
  • Public Sector Undertakings (PSUs): Companies like BHEL, NTPC, and IOCL offer a range of technical and managerial roles in various industries.
  • Education and Health Services: Teaching positions in government schools and colleges, as well as roles in government hospitals and health departments, play a vital role in public service.
  • Railways and Transport: The Indian Railways and various transport corporations provide numerous job opportunities, from technical roles to administrative positions.
